Plant-Based Strength: Debunking Myths

British Boxer David Haye debunks the myth, stating, “[Apes are] 20 times stronger than humans and they don’t rely on a meat-based diet. It’s a myth that you need meat for strength.” Learn the truth about muscle building: it’s about consuming more calories than you burn, achievable on a WFPB diet with a little mindfulness.

Nourish Your Body Right

Distinguish between vegetarianism and a WFPB diet. Opt for unprocessed whole plant foods like vegetables, fruits, whole grains, beans, legumes, nuts, and seeds. Eliminate processed foods for improved performance and instant benefits.

Balancing Act: Animal Products in Moderation

While the WFPB diet is primarily plant-based, some animal products can be included. However, limit intake to 2-3 times a week, opt for small servings of free-range organic meats, and avoid dairy for optimal health.

Meeting Your Caloric Needs

Build muscle by incorporating protein-rich seeds, nuts, beans, and whole grains. Include starchy vegetables and healthy fats like avocados, coconut, olives, and walnuts. Enjoy larger portion sizes and eat six times a day to exceed caloric requirements without the fear of gaining fat.

WFPB Bodybuilding Meal Plan

Meal 1

  • 16 oz fresh raw juice, made with kale, parsley, cucumber, celery, ginger, lemon and green apple
  • Protein shake, made with 1 scoop of Slim Blend Pro powder, 1 cup of unsweetened nut milk (almond, cashew, coconut, etc.), and 1 banana

Meal 2

  • 1-2 servings of organic tofu 
  • 2 cups of oatmeal mixed with grated coconut and cinnamon
  • A glass of green tea

Meal 3

  • Portobello mushroom burger with 1/2 slice of avocado, onion and tomato
  • 1 large mixed greens salad, with any veggies you want to include

Meal 4

  • Taro chips and guacamole or hummus 
  • Slim Blend Pro protein shake 

Meal 5

  • Quinoa salad
  • 1/2 pound steamed cauliflower sprinkled with nutritional yeast and sea salt (the yeast tastes like cheese)

Meal 6

  • 1 apple and/or banana with 2 tbsp pure almond butter (no sugar or additives)
